- Conform to the new port layout, finally.
- Use COMMENT, DESCR, PLIST, PKGINSTALL, PKGDEINSTALL, PKGREQ,
PKGMESSAGE, SCRIPTDIR and PATCHDIR instead of hardcoded file/directory
names. (suggested by will)
- Fix maxchars checker that has been broken.
- Fix "use ldconfig with ||/usr/bin/true" checker. (patch submitted by
sobomax)
- Fix "include the country code in the module alias name" warning.
Besides, "country code" is corrected to "language code".
- Add french and hebrew to the list of lang-specific categories.
- Properly omit the checks against PORTNAME section etc. when the
testee is a slave port.
- Add "INSTALLS_SHLIB may be missing" checker which searches pkg-plist
for `*.so' and `*.so.<nn>'.
- Make it dynamically read bsd.sites.mk so that we no longer need to
keep it always in sync with bsd.sites.mk. It now should recognize
`/%SUBDIR%/' part too.
- Change `split(/\s+/, "blah blah blah")' to `qw(blah blah blah)'.
- Add some dummy comments that prevent Emacs' CPerl mode from
confusing.
- Add a condition "unless this is a master port" to the warnings that
are specific to master ports, because currently we can't know if a
port is a master port.
Reviewed by: mharo (MAINTAINER)
